Co-parenting involves collaboration between both parents to provide a nurturing and stable environment for their children. In Georgia, effective co-parenting requires clear communication and structured agreements to help parents share responsibilities. Marietta child custody lawyer Tori White explains that successful co-parenting plans typically outline parenting time schedules, financial responsibilities, and decision-making processes regarding the child’s education and healthcare. These agreements help reduce conflict and ensure that children continue to benefit from the involvement of both parents.

Legal considerations are an important part of co-parenting arrangements. In Georgia, parenting agreements help clarify responsibilities and ensure both parents have defined roles in their child’s life. Consulting with a legal professional can help parents develop a co-parenting plan that aligns with state laws and prioritizes the best interests of the child. Marietta child custody lawyer Tori White highlights the importance of formalizing agreements to prevent future conflicts and create a stable environment for children.
A well-structured co-parenting plan addresses key elements such as parenting time, decision-making authority, and methods for resolving disputes. These agreements help protect parental rights while ensuring that children maintain strong relationships with both parents.
